Output d88982dd2256f790c4877c03c023a2c525f1dfc32e231d265fd038fb64d5f49c:16

value
24388397
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 66c02149a1e7f0bbca2016bde61f0a1e60d6cb43 OP_EQUALVERIFY OP_CHECKSIG
address
1ANJ5zisEXBHVR9NmzV5tWj3WPbbNTX8Zx
transaction
d88982dd2256f790c4877c03c023a2c525f1dfc32e231d265fd038fb64d5f49c
spent
true